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

Hevo Data

  • Billed on events ingested rather than on connectors or seats, so the bill tracks how chatty the sources are
  • The free plan allows 1M events a month and the Starter plan starts at $265 a month billed annually
  • Event volume is a priced tier inside each plan, at 5M, 20M or 50M on Starter
  • Usage above the plan quota is charged as on demand on top of the subscription, and the overage rate is not published anywhere on the pricing page
  • Paying monthly rather than annually raises Starter from $265 to $299

Postscript

  • Carrier pass-through fees are billed on top of the per-message rate, roughly $0.00418 per SMS and $0.00841 per MMS in the United States, and are routinely missing from the cost comparisons buyers build.
  • The cheapest per-message rates require the $500 a month plan, so a small sender pays more than double the headline low rate per text.
  • The $0 Starter plan carries a $49 minimum monthly spend, so it is not a free tier and quiet months still generate a bill.
  • US SMS marketing carries real legal exposure under consent, quiet hours and carrier registration rules, and the compliance obligation sits with the merchant, not the platform.
  • It is SMS and MMS only, so email, push and on-site messaging live in a separate tool and audience suppression between the two has to be managed across systems.

Answered from the vendors’ own pages

Hevo Data: How much does Hevo Data cost?

Hevo Data offers a free plan (up to 1M events/month) and paid plans starting at $265/month (Starter for 5M-20M events/month) up to $750/month (Professional for 20M-100M events/month).

Source
Postscript: Is Postscript only for Shopify?

It is built for Shopify and that is where its segmentation advantage lies, but headless and non-Shopify stores are supported through an SDK with more setup work.

Hevo Data: How are Hevo Data events counted?

Each record inserted, updated, or deleted in the destination counts as one event toward the monthly quota.

Source
Postscript: What is the real cost per text?

The plan rate plus carrier fees. On Starter that is about $0.015 plus roughly $0.00418 in US carrier fees per SMS, so budget close to two cents a message before discounts.

Hevo Data: Does Hevo Data offer annual discounts?

Yes, Hevo Data offers 12% discount for annual billing on all paid plans.

Source
Postscript: Is the Starter plan free?

No. The base fee is $0 but there is a $49 minimum monthly spend, so it functions as a $49 floor.

Postscript: Do I need a contract?

No. Contracts are offered but not required, and plans can be moved up or down at any time under usage-based billing.
